Abstract EN
A theory of generation of low- and high-index Bessel surface plasmon polaritons and their superposition in a metal film of a finite thickness is developed.
Correct analytical expressions are obtained for the field of two families of Bessel surface plasmon polariton modes formed inside and outside the metal layer.
The intensity distribution near the boundary of the layer has been calculated and analyzed.
A scheme for the experimental realization of a superposition of Bessel surface plasmon polaritons is suggested.
Our study demonstrates that it is feasible to use the superposition of Bessel surface plasmon polaritons as a virtual tip for near-field optical microscopy with a nanoscale resolution.
